Yesterday we went to the Private View of Wildlife Artist of the Year. The event was in the evening at the Mall Galleries. It was really well attended and the 'red spots' indicating sales were appearing all over.
The Wildlife Artist of the Year award went to Pamela Conder for her mixed media work of Chimpanzees 'Reflections on Ageing'
I thought all the work was of a very high standard but my personal favourite had to be the work of Darryn Eggleton, Achromatic and In Motion. All the short listed paintings can be seen on line.
The exhibition runs until the 06/06 and is well worth a visit if you like wildlife.
